Maintenance Advice for Corn Poppy in Landscaping
Basic Care Tips for Extending Corn Poppy's Life
To ensure Corn poppy flourishes in your garden, it's crucial to follow some fundamental care guidelines. These include selecting well-drained soil, ensuring ample sunlight, and watering consistently but not excessively. Regular removal of spent flowers can encourage prolonged blooming periods. By providing these simple yet vital care requirements, you can enjoy the beauty of Corn poppy for a longer duration.

Pest Management: Protecting Corn Poppy from Common Threats
Like all plants, Corn poppy can be susceptible to pests and diseases. Regularly inspecting the plant for signs of aphids, snails, or fungal infections can help catch problems early. Using organic pesticides or natural remedies, such as neem oil, can effectively manage these threats without harming the environment. Keeping the garden clean and debris-free also reduces the risk of pest infestations, ensuring Corn poppy remains healthy and vibrant.
